>> Please compare the /ltt/probes/net-extended-trace.c file from your
>> distro kernel tree to the:
>>
>> lttng-modules package, file: /probes/net-extended-trace.c
>>
>> Also compare the /ltt/ltt-type-serializer.h (or was it
>> include/linux/ltt-type-serializer.h ?) from your distro kernel with the
>> lttng-modules package:
>>
>> /ltt-type-serializer.h
>>
>> I remember having fixed this problem in the past months. Look closely at
>> the structure layout for "struct serialize_l214421224411111", "struct
>> serialize_l4412228" and "struct serialize_l4421224411111" vs the types
>> passed to the DEFINE_MARKER_TP() in net-extended-trace.c.

Can you try to reproduce with the latest LTTng version ? It's very hard
for us to help you if we don't know the LTTng version you are using,
especially for a bug I am aware to have fixed recently.

Also, you might simply try to unload the net-extended-trace module (or
disable its markers) to see if it helps getting a parseable trace.
